Marina and Todd met online and quickly fell in love. In July of 2015 they decided to take the "big step" and get married. The wedding was to be held in Halton Hills, Ontario in front of about 150 friends and relatives.

Marina had noticed an advertisement in the local paper for a photographer, Stacy and arranged a meeting with her. Stacy provided a package of services valued at about $6,000 which Marina and Todd eagerly purchased by providing a cheque in the amount of $3,000 as a down payment. However about four days before the wedding Marina stopped payment on the package as she viewed some other pictures taken by Stacy and considered them shoddy. Despite not being paid Stacy completed the contract but withheld delivering the photos and videos pending full payment Marina was furious and began a one woman campaign against Stacy by posting material on various social media sights accusing Stacy and her business of everything from "lying to consumers" to "extortion" and "fraud." These negative on line commentaries continued for over a year with postings both in English and Chinese. A great deal of Stacy's business was with the Chinese community. Stacy has noticed a significant drop in her business after the online attacks started. She has estimated that the drop in business after the attacks has cost her as much as $300,000 and fears she might have to shut down her business.

Stacy has come to you for advice. What would you recommend she do? What defences do you see Marina having? Do you see any potential claim against Todd?
